Do Noise-Cancelling Headphones Block All Noise?

No, noise-cancelling headphones do not cut out all noise. While they are effective at reducing the volume of certain types of sound, not everything can be silenced. Noise-cancelling headphones work best for low-frequency, repetitive sounds — this includes things like...
